How can businesses measure the success of their efforts in catering to cultural differences in customer experience, and what key metrics should they be tracking to ensure ongoing satisfaction and loyalty among diverse customer demographics?

Businesses can measure the success of their efforts in catering to cultural differences in customer experience by tracking key metrics such as customer satisfaction scores, customer retention rates among different cultural demographics, and Net Promoter Scores (NPS) specific to each cultural group. They should also monitor sales and revenue growth from diverse customer segments, as well as feedback and reviews from customers belonging to different cultural backgrounds. By analyzing these metrics, businesses can ensure ongoing satisfaction and loyalty among diverse customer demographics and make necessary adjustments to their strategies to better cater to cultural differences.
